Web23 de mar. de 2024 · The tensile strength of the SEBM-produced TiAl alloy samples tested at 750 °C was lower than those obtained at 700 °C, but higher than those obtained at room temperature. This may have resulted from the fact that, at 750 °C, partial locking dislocations become unlocked and can move again via diffusion and thermal activation. In terms of tensile strength, tungsten is the strongest out of any natural metal (142,000 psi). But in terms of impact strength, tungsten is weak — it's a brittle metal that's known to shatter on impact. Titanium , on the other hand, has a tensile strength of 63,000 psi.
